This dagger was crafted by an anonymous artist and resides at the Minneapolis Institute of Art. Its patinaed surface and elemental form evoke a deep sense of history. Consider the dagger's composition. The handle is an assembly of cylinders topped by a curved pommel, leading the eye down to the flat, broad guard. From there, the blade tapers to a point. The verdigris finish creates a play of light and shadow, accentuating its metallic texture. This is a functional object, yet the maker has clearly considered aesthetics.
